What is Geometry Dash Anyway?
At its core, Geometry Dash is a rhythm-based platformer developed by Robert Topala, also known as RobTop. The concept is deceptively simple: you control a square (or a ship, a ball, a UFO – more on that later!) and navigate a treacherous landscape of obstacles, all synchronized to a relentlessly catchy soundtrack.

Getting Started: A Beginner's Guide to Geometric Mayhem
Okay, you're intrigued. Now what? Here's a step-by-step guide to get you started on your Geometry Dash journey:
Download the Game: Geometry Dash is available on iOS, Android, and Steam. There's also a free version called Geometry Dash Lite, which lets you try out a selection of levels.
The Main Menu: Once you launch the game, you'll be greeted by the main menu. Here's a breakdown of the key options:
Play: This is where you access the main campaign levels.
The Vault: Codes can be entered here, there are secrets in these vaults.
Online Levels: Explore and play levels created by other players.
Create: Dive into the level editor and unleash your creativity.
Settings: Customize your gameplay experience, including graphics, sound, and controls.
The Campaign Levels: Start with the main campaign levels. These are designed to gradually introduce you to the game's mechanics and increasing difficulty. They also help you to unlock new icons.
Basic Controls: The controls are simple, but mastering them takes time.
Tap (Mobile) / Spacebar or Up Arrow (PC): This makes your cube jump.
Hold (Ship Mode): Hold to make your ship fly upwards. Release to let it fall.
Gravity Portals: These change the direction of gravity, flipping you upside down.
Size Portals: These change the size of your cube.
Speed Portals: These dramatically increase or decrease your speed.
Teleport Portals: These teleport you to another place.
Practice Mode: Don't be afraid to use Practice Mode! This allows you to place checkpoints throughout a level, making it easier to learn the layout and perfect your timing. You cannot earn rewards by completing a level in Practice Mode.
